WebEarly childhood education describes the period of learning that takes place from birth to 8 years old. There are several types of early education programs, including those that are federal, state or privately funded. The curricula and approach often vary at the preschool level, but there are generally agreed-upon standards for the types of ...

The study of child development examines change in specific skill sets, including motor and physical skills, cognitive abilities, social and emotional skills, communication skills, and adaptive abilities. grass fire colorado springs todayWebBy definition, the CEU relates only to non-credit continuing education experiences. Academic credit applies specifically to degree requirements and CEUs are not awarded for that purpose.
